Ejection Energy of Photoelectrons in Strong Field Ionization
Abstract
We show that zero ejection energy of the photoelectrons is classically impossible for hydrogen-like ions, even when field ionization occurs adiabatically. To prove this we transform the basic equations to those describing two 2D anharmonic oscillators. The same method yields an alternative way to derive the anomalous critical field of hydrogen-like ions. The analytical results are confirmed and illustrated by numerical simulations.
